titleOfInvention Web-shaped product for forming wearer-facing parts of sanitary articles, method for forming such product, and sanitary article
abstract The present invention relates to a web-shaped product (1) for forming user-facing parts of sanitary articles, comprising -a continuous web-shaped material (2), -a plurality of enclosures (3),each enclosure containing a dose of an additive (6), and each enclosure comprising: -at least a first enclosure layer (4) and a second enclosure layer (5), said first and second enclosure layers (4, 5) being joined by a connection joint (8) so as to form said enclosure (3), containing a dose of an additive (6) -wherein each enclosure (3) is connected to the continuous web-shaped material (2) -wherein said first enclosure layer (4) is removable from the remains of the enclosure (3) and from the web-shaped material (2) for revealing said additive (6), -wherein said plurality of enclosures (3) are arranged on said continuous web-shaped material such that the web-shaped product may be cut into individual sections, each section comprising at least one enclosure (3) for forming a user- facing part of a sanitary article comprising at least one enclosure (3). The invention also relates to a method and apparatus for forming a web-shaped product, to a continuous topsheet material, and to a sanitary article.
